Skip to content

Commit a9b823d

Browse files
author
daniel
committed
Added debian / ubuntu setup helper script
328 - Added Options for custom ispconfig port. Added FastCGI-PHP support 330 - Added fast-cgi starter script 331 - Updated ftp_users table sql to INNODB , added some indexes 332 - Updated pure-ftp config to use transactions
1 parent 55d599e commit a9b823d

File tree

1 file changed

+18
-0
lines changed

1 file changed

+18
-0
lines changed

helper_scripts/debian_setup.sh

Lines changed: 18 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,18 @@
1+
#!/bin/sh
2+
3+
apt-get install postfix postfix-mysql postfix-doc mysql-client mysql-server courier-authdaemon courier-authlib-mysql courier-pop courier-pop-ssl courier-imap courier-imap-ssl postfix-tls libsasl2-2 libsasl2-modules libsasl2-modules-sql sasl2-bin libpam-mysql openssl courier-maildrop getmail4
4+
5+
apt-get install amavisd-new spamassassin clamav clamav-daemon zoo unzip bzip2 arj nomarch lzop cabextract apt-listchanges libnet-ldap-perl libauthen-sasl-perl clamav-docs daemon libio-string-perl libio-socket-ssl-perl libnet-ident-perl zip libnet-dns-perl
6+
7+
modprobe capability
8+
echo 'capability' >> /etc/modules
9+
10+
apt-get install pure-ftpd-common pure-ftpd-mysql quota quotatool
11+
12+
echo 'yes' > /etc/pure-ftpd/conf/DontResolve
13+
14+
apt-get install mydns-mysql
15+
16+
apt-get install vlogger webalizer
17+
18+
php -q ../install/install.php

0 commit comments

Comments
 (0)